Abstract

The invention relates to the field of communication, and especially relates to a time slot selection method and device which are used to improve time slot selection sending accuracy and selection efficiency. The method comprises the following steps: a first node monitors FI sent by other nodes and selects a sending time slot of the first node, the first node continues to monitor the FI sent by the other nodes, time slot state information of various time slots recorded in local is updated in real time, and FI is generated according to newly updated time slot state information of each time slot and is sent when a next sending time slot is arrived at. So the first node can determine an occupied time slot according to the time slot state information interactive with the other nodes, an unoccupied time slot having the maximum collision probability is determined according to information obtained through bottom-layer measurement, the probability of collisions which occur when the time slots are sent is reduced, and the time slot selection sending accuracy and the selection efficiency are improved; and reduction of a resource overhead of an information interaction is facilitated, and an operation load of a system is reduced.

technical field [0001] The invention relates to the communication field, in particular to a method and device for selecting a time slot. Background technique [0002] With the development of vehicular communication systems and the gradual maturity of mobile ad hoc network technology, in order to meet the requirements of real-time, reliability, and distributed characteristics of vehicular ad hoc networks, ALOHA based on reliable reservation can be transplanted to different underlying communication platforms. (ReliableReservedALOHA, RR-ALOHA) vehicle-to-vehicle communication protocol came into being.
